Auburn road closed, body found

Update 11 a.m.: The sheriff's office reports that a dead body has been discovered in the 4400 block of Southwest Auburn Road. The sheriff's office is still investigating the scene.

Update 10:35 a.m.: The sheriff's office reports that the northbound lane of Southwest Auburn Road is now open.

TOPEKA (KSNT) - The Shawnee County Sheriff's Office announced that Auburn Road has been closed due to an ongoing investigation.

At 10 a.m., the sheriff's office reported that Southwest Auburn Road between Southwest 45th Street and Southwest 37th Street is closed pending an investigation.

The sheriff's office said to take other routes such as Southwest Indian Hills Road, Southwest Urish Road or Southwest Wanamaker Road.
